How to Delete a vBulletin Account

Instructions for Jeremy or Justin

Log in to your vBulletin admin control panel.

Click the "Users" menu and then "Search for Users."

Type the user's screen name and click "Find." You can also click "Show All Users" and scroll through the list to find the account to delete.

Click the drop-down menu to the right of the user's name and click "Delete User."

Click "Yes" to confirm that you want to delete the account.
